These. The Exact fit blade will clear the hood where most other replacement blades will not.

I've never had a noise issue with the wipers on either of my C4's. Can you tell if the noise is from the motor and/or gears or the linkage? Most wiper motors have nylon gears for reduced noise, but if the grease dries out, there will be noise. Same with the bushings in the arms and posts.

Some wiper blades are pretty hard and that can cause noise, especially if there is very little water on the windshield.

The 95-96 arms have a slightly different offset to lower the arm height and that was a popular upgrade (there may still be a Tech Tip on this; look in the Tech Tip sticky at the top of the C4 Tech section) as some years ago, it was very hard to find replacement blades that didn't hit the hood.
